In this the second part of Ways Into Work - Inclusive Job Boards Jane Hatton from Evenbreak discusses the importance of young people with additional needs learning to truly value the transferable work skills they already have, which have often been developed because of their life experiences. She also talks about the role parents play in helping create that sense of self worth in their children, reminding them of their unique talents and why these will be useful when they look for work. Jane also explains why employers are coming to the realisation that neurodiverse candidates are exactly what is needed in a changing workplace where being used to doing things differently is an asset. Finally she outlines the different resources and support that Evenbreak are able to provide to help every individual maximise their potential.
